Which of these is closer to plants - algae or Protozoa? In what aspect?

Answers

Answered by aqibkincsem
47
Algae are a large, diverse group of photosynthetic organisms that are not necessarily found to be closely related. They are polyphyletic.

 Protozoa on the other hand are eukaryotes that are either free-living or parasitic.

They feed on natural matter such as other single-celled organisms as well as organic tissue.

 Thus, Algae is closer to plants, since it contains chlorophyll just like plants.
